Inverbervie - Kincardine & Deeside District
UKNIWM Ref No. 8684

The Inverbervie war memorial features a round pillar set on square pedestal which rests on a series of three steps. The monument is constructed of grey granite, with the commemorations and names of the dead listed on pink granite tablets set into the faces of the pedestal.
Sculptor was James Hutcheon of King Street, Aberdeen.
The memorial stands in front of the kirk.






WWI ROLL OF HONOUR:
ADAMS ALEXANDER CANADIANS PRIVATE
AYMER ALFRED I. INDIAN ARMY RESERVE OF OFFICERS LIEUTENANT MILITARY CROSS
BEEDIE ALEXANDER ROYAL SCOTS PRIVATE
BEEDIE GEORGE ROYAL SCOTS FUSILIERS PRIVATE
BOATH W. ROYAL GARRISON ARTILLERY CORPORAL
BRUCE ARTHUR ROYAL SCOTS LANCE CORPORAL
COWIE FREDERICK ROYAL ENGINEERS SAPPER
DAVIDSON ANDREW ROYAL ARMY SERVICE CORPS SERGEANT
DAVIDSON W.E. ROYAL FUSILIERS PRIVATE
DEANS ALISTER A. ARGYLL & SUTHERLAND HIGHLANDERS PRIVATE
ELLIOT J.L. ROYAL FIELD ARTILLERY GUNNER
FARQUHAR JAMES E.M. GORDON HIGHLANDERS MAJOR
FREEMAN ANDREW C. ROYAL SCOTS PRIVATE
FREEMAN WALTER GORDON HIGHLANDERS PRIVATE
FYFE ALEXANDER ROYAL FIELD ARTILLERY GUNNER
GARVIE JAMES ROYAL SCOTS LANCE CORPORAL
GRAY A.M. BLACK WATCH PRIVATE
LEGG ROBERT N. CANADIANS PRIVATE
MARTIN STEWART R. ROYAL ENGINEERS SAPPER
MCLEAN HARRISON ROYAL NAVY GUNNER
MELVIN ALEXANDER GORDON HIGHLANDERS CORPORAL
MILNE ARCHIBALD GORDON HIGHLANDERS PRIVATE
MILNE D. CANADIANS LIEUTENANT MILITARY CROSS
PATON ROBERT CANADIANS PRIVATE
RITCHIE DAVID IRISH GUARDS PRIVATE
ROBERTSON JOHN ARGYLL & SUTHERLAND HIGHLANDERS CORPORAL
SHEPHERD WILLIAM BLACK WATCH PRIVATE
SPARGO R.H.A. INDIAN SUPPLY & TRANSPORT CORPS SUB CONDUCTOR
STEWART HUNTER GORDON HIGHLANDERS PRIVATE
STEWART ROBERT H. ROYAL ARMY SERVICE CORPS PRIVATE
STEWART WILLIAM GORDON HIGHLANDERS CORPORAL
TAYLOR JAMES ROYAL SCOTS FUSILIERS PRIVATE
WALKER ALEXANDER GORDON HIGHLANDERS PRIVATE
WALKER FRANK GORDON HIGHLANDERS PRIVATE
WALLACE JAMES HIGHLAND LIGHT INFANTRY PRIVATE
WEIR WILLIAM J. CANADIANS LANCE CORPORAL CANADIAN BLACK WATCH
WILL GEORGE G. TOR.HRS. PRIVATE
WOOD DAVID SCOTS GUARDS PRIVATE
WOOD HARRY R. SEAFORTH HIGHLANDERS PRIVATE
YOUNG WILLIAM BLACK WATCH PRIVATE



WWII ROLL OF HONOUR:
BANNERMAN PETER ROYAL CORPS OF SIGNALS SIGNALMAN
BEATTIE JAMES M. ROYAL NAVY ABLE SEAMAN
GIBB EDWIN G. MERCHANT NAVY RADIO OPERATOR
MIDDLETON ROBERT BLACK WATCH PRIVATE
STEWART HECTOR ROYAL ARMY SERVICE CORPS PRIVATE
WATSON JOHN GORDON HIGHLANDERS PRIVATE

Alfred Ireland Aymer Lt MC Indian Army Reserve of Officers b Bervie 07 Jan 1893 e Ceylon Age 25 Died Israel 25-Sep-18 Son of Eliza Jane (nee Lindsay) Aymer, Gurney St; Stonehaven & the late James Aymer MB. Educated John Watson's School, Edinburgh. Left School 1907 to go to Mackie Academy. Occ: Engaged in Tea Planting. 1901 Census 258/1 3/12/68: Gurney St; Ravensby, age 8. 1918-19 Voters (absent). Ramleh War Cemetery, Israel Is 09 Row CC Grave 29 Bervie Mackie Academy & Stonehaven also Fetteresso Parish Church

Walter Freeman Pte 404 7th Gordon Highlanders b Gourdon 23/05/1890 e Bervie Age 25 Killed in Action F & F 18/06/1915 Son of Alexander Freeman & Jane Burness. Employed by Messrs D Webster & Sons, Spinning Works, Bervie. Soldiers Will 4 Pages. Le Touret Memorial M. R. 22 Panel 39 - 41 AWJ 25-06-15 P8
